Ghostery Shows Who is Tracking You While Browsing
Ghostery is a Firefox add-on that watches the web sites that are tracking you. Also it alerts you when you visit a web site that has web bugs on it. Web bugs are hidden scripts that track your behavior and are used by the sites you visit to understand their own audience.

See your external IP address while browsing with ‘What’s my IP Address’ Firefox add-on
‘What’s my IP address’ is a new Firefox add-on provided by MyIPTest.com that displays your external IP address. If you are using a proxy or an hide ip tool the add-on will show IP address of the proxy, the one that is seen by the sites you visit.
